Range and Efficiency
The Škoda Enyaq 85x (2023-2025) boasts a greater real-world range, a larger battery, and superior energy efficiency compared to the Hyundai Ioniq 5 Standard Range AWD (2021-2022).
| Property | Škoda Enyaq 85x | Hyundai Ioniq 5 Standard Range AWD |
|---|---|---|
| Range (WLTP) | 539 km | 362 km |
| Range (GCC) | 464 km | 308 km |
| Battery Capacity (Nominal) | 82 kWh | 58 kWh |
| Battery Capacity (Usable) | 77 kWh | 54 kWh |
| Efficiency per 100 km | 16.6 kWh/100 km | 17.5 kWh/100 km |
| Efficiency per kWh | 6.03 km/kWh | 5.7 km/kWh |
| Range and Efficiency Score | 8 | 5.8 |
Charging
The Hyundai Ioniq 5 Standard Range AWD (2021-2022) features an advanced 800-volt architecture, whereas the Škoda Enyaq 85x (2023-2025) relies on a standard 400-volt system.
Both vehicles support DC fast charging with a maximum power of 175 kW.
Both vehicles are equipped with the same on-board charger, supporting a maximum AC charging power of 11 kW.
| Property | Škoda Enyaq 85x | Hyundai Ioniq 5 Standard Range AWD |
|---|---|---|
| Max Charging Power (AC) | 11 kW | 11 kW |
| Max Charging Power (DC) | 175 kW | 175 kW |
| Architecture | 400 V | 800 V |
| Charge Port | CCS Type 2 | CCS Type 2 |
| Charging Score | 6.7 | 6.9 |
Performance
Both vehicles are all-wheel drive.
Although the Škoda Enyaq 85x (2023-2025) has more power, the Hyundai Ioniq 5 Standard Range AWD (2021-2022) achieves a faster 0-100 km/h time.
| Property | Škoda Enyaq 85x | Hyundai Ioniq 5 Standard Range AWD |
|---|---|---|
| Drive Type | AWD | AWD |
| Motor Type | PMSM (front), PMSM (rear) | PMSM (front), PMSM (rear) |
| Motor Power (kW) | 210 kW | 173 kW |
| Motor Power (hp) | 282 hp | 232 hp |
| Motor Torque | 679 Nm | 605 Nm |
| 0-100 km/h | 6.6 s | 6.1 s |
| Top Speed | 180 km/h | 185 km/h |
| Performance Score | 4.9 | 4.8 |

Cargo and Towing
The Škoda Enyaq 85x (2023-2025) provides more cargo capacity, featuring both a larger trunk and more space with the rear seats folded.
A frunk (front trunk) is available in the Hyundai Ioniq 5 Standard Range AWD (2021-2022), but the Škoda Enyaq 85x (2023-2025) doesn’t have one.
The Škoda Enyaq 85x (2023-2025) has a towing capacity of up to 1000 kg, whereas the Hyundai Ioniq 5 Standard Range AWD (2021-2022) is not officially rated for towing in the EU.
| Property | Škoda Enyaq 85x | Hyundai Ioniq 5 Standard Range AWD |
|---|---|---|
| Number of Seats | 5 | 5 |
| Curb Weight | 2200 kg | 2015 kg |
| Cargo Volume (Trunk) | 585 l | 531 l |
| Cargo Volume (Max) | 1710 l | 1591 l |
| Cargo Volume (Frunk) | - Cargo Volume (Frunk) | 24 l |
| Towing Capacity | 1000 kg | - Towing Capacity |
| Cargo and Towing Score | 7 | 6.5 |
